Scope of the Market:
The navigation satellite system technology market encompasses global navigation satellite systems (GNSS) such as GPS, GLONASS, Galileo, and BeiDou. These systems provide essential services for sectors like transportation, agriculture, defense, telecommunications, and urban planning. The market also includes ancillary technologies like ground-based augmentation systems (GBAS), receivers, and software solutions that enhance navigation accuracy and reliability.
With the rise of IoT devices and connected technologies, the demand for GNSS-enabled applications is increasing. Autonomous vehicles, drones, smart cities, and precision farming are examples where navigation satellite systems are vital. Moreover, the growing reliance on location-based services (LBS) in retail, healthcare, and emergency response highlights the growing relevance of this market.
Trends Shaping the Market:
1. Multi-Constellation Support: Modern navigation devices are designed to support multiple GNSS constellations, enhancing accuracy and reliability in challenging environments.
2. Miniaturization and Cost Reduction: Advances in semiconductor technology are leading to smaller, more affordable GNSS receivers, enabling widespread adoption in consumer electronics and industrial applications.
3. Integration with Emerging Technologies: GNSS is being integrated with technologies like 5G, IoT, and blockchain to deliver enhanced security, low-latency services, and improved synchronization in networks.
4. Focus on Cybersecurity: With the increasing reliance on GNSS, robust cybersecurity measures are essential to protect against spoofing and jamming attacks.
5. Regional Expansion: Countries are investing in indigenous satellite systems to reduce dependence on foreign GNSS, such as India’s NavIC and Japan’s QZSS.
AI’s Transformative Impact:
Artificial intelligence is playing a pivotal role in transforming the navigation satellite system technology market. AI algorithms are processing vast amounts of GNSS data to improve positioning accuracy and reliability. AI-powered machine learning models can predict and mitigate signal interference caused by weather conditions, buildings, or other obstacles.
Additionally, AI is crucial in autonomous navigation, enabling vehicles and drones to make real-time decisions based on GNSS data combined with sensor inputs. Predictive analytics powered by AI is enhancing GNSS applications in agriculture, optimizing irrigation, and crop monitoring through location data analysis.
The convergence of AI and GNSS is leading to innovations like AI-driven crowdsource mapping, where real-time data from millions of users updates maps dynamically. AI is also being used in cybersecurity solutions to detect and counteract spoofing and jamming attempts, ensuring the integrity of navigation services.
